Lets compare vitamin content per 5 ounces of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read vs Frozen Crinkle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t:
- 5 ounces of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read have 4.8 times more Vitamin B1, 13.6 times more Vitamin B2 and 1.6 times more Vitamin B3 than Frozen Crinkle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t.
- While 5 oz of Frozen Crinkle or Regular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t contain 5.3 times more Vitamin B6 and 2.1 times more Vitamin B9 than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read.
Comparing minerals per 5 ounces for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read vs Frozen Crinkle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t:
- 5 ounces of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read have 12.2 times more Calcium, 5.1 times more Iron, 1.3 times more Sodium and 1.4 times more Zinc than Frozen Crinkle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t.
- While 5 oz of Frozen Crinkle or Regular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t contain 1.9 times more Magnesium, 1.5 times more Phosphorus and 5.8 times more Potassium than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read.
- Both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read and Frozen Crinkle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t contain similar levels of Copper and Manganese per five ounces.
- 5 ounces of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read lack sufficient amounts of Potassium
- 5 ounces of Frozen Crinkle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t lack sufficient amounts of Calcium
- Both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read as well as Frozen Crinkle or Regular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t lack sufficient amounts of Selenium in five ounces.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 5 ounces:
- 5 ounces of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read have 1.6 times more Energy, 2 times more Omega 6, 1.9 times more Carbohydrate, 15.9 times more Sugars, 2.6 times more Fiber and 1.6 times more Protein than Frozen Crinkle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t.
- While 5 oz of Frozen Crinkle or Regular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t contain 1.3 times more Saturated Fat than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read.
- Both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read and Frozen Crinkle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t offer comparable quantities of Fat per five ounces.
- 5 ounces of Frozen Crinkle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t provide inadequate amounts of Omega 6
- Both Schar, Gluten-Free, Wheat-Free, Classic White Bread as well as Frozen Crinkle or Regular Cut French Fried Potatoes with Salt prov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3 in five ounces.
